During our recent trip to Hawaii my teenage son managed to smack his Mirador porro prism binoculars sufficiently hard to knock them out of alignment. Last time this happened I sent them to Mirador's facility in southern California. However, I believe they no longer are in operation.

I live in the San Francisco Bay Area, but I would be willing to send the binoculars further away if I could be sure that the repairs would be done correctly. Does anyone know of a reputable binocular repair facility in the U.S. that is not associated with any particular company/brand?
